Product Description: In The World Was Our Stage, producer/director Doug Wilson recounts his incredible fifty-year journey with ABC Sports and its beloved sports anthology program ABC's Wide World of Sports. His natural story telling style and entertaining anecdotes capture not only "the human drama of athletic competition"--the hallmark of ABC's coverage--but also the unforgettable golden era of sports television...read more

Bright photos capture the excitement and drama of the diverse sports of the Winter Olympics with detailed stories on historical victories, great matches, and other memorable moments, such as the Jamaican bobsled team and the Soviet-American hockey match. By the author of Swifter, Higher, Stronger: A Photographic History of the Summer Olympics.
